A Level 2 Electrician isn't your everyday sparky. While a basic electrician might deal with internal circuitry, lighting installations, and power point repair work, the Level 2 professional operates on a different airplane, authorised to work straight on the service network infrastructure. This includes overhead and underground service lines, metering devices, and the crucial connections that bring power from the street to a client's properties. They are the ones you call when your service fuse blows, when you require a brand-new power pole installed, or when you're upgrading your switchboard to deal with increased power needs. Their work is often carried out at height, underground, or in close proximity to live wires, necessitating a severe awareness of threat and a precise adherence to security procedures.

The journey to ending up being a Level 2 Electrician is a tough but satisfying one, demanding substantial commitment. It generally begins with completing a Certificate III in Electrotechnology Electrician, followed by numerous years of useful experience as a certified electrician. This foundational knowledge then paves the way for specialised training and assessment that covers the specific nuances of working on the service network. Aspiring Level 2 experts should show efficiency in areas such as overhead service work, underground service work, metering, and disconnections/reconnections. This rigorous training guarantees they possess the essential expertise to handle complicated scenarios securely and efficiently, frequently including live electrical elements where a single bad move might have extreme consequences.

Their knowledge extends to a broad series of important services. When a new house is constructed, it's the Level 2 Electrician who connects it to the mains power supply, installing the meter and guaranteeing all necessary security checks are carried out. Similarly, if a residential or commercial property undergoes substantial remodelling or requires an upgrade to its electrical capability, these are the experts who examine the existing infrastructure, carry out the required upgrades to theboard, and make sure the whole system can safely manage the increased load. They are likewise important in emergency situation situations, responding to power failures, fixing storm-damaged lines, and remedying concerns that compromise the stability of the power supply. Their swift and definitive actions in these scenarios are crucial in bring back power and reducing interruption for locals and businesses.

Beyond new installations and repair work, Level 2 Electricians play an essential function in keeping the existing electrical infrastructure. They carry out regular assessments, recognize prospective hazards, and perform preventative upkeep to mitigate threats and extend the life-span of electrical parts. This proactive approach is important in preventing expensive breakdowns and ensuring the continued reliability of the power supply. Their work is meticulously documented and abides by rigid industry standards and policies, guaranteeing compliance and responsibility in all their operations.
